As root on an acid install, this should work (Note: I haven't tested this, so someone should do that and comment on it.)--
Remove the irlp cron table:
crontab -u repeater -r
Remove the irlp startup script rc.irlp from /etc/rc.d/rc.local using a text editor such as vi. This should be located near the bottom of the file.
Remove the repeater user and the home directory:
userdel -rf repeater
Restart the system:
reboot
